He is just one of the toys owned by a boy, Andy, but thinks he is a superhero. The film resulted in a lot of spin off merchandising and many thought that the character Woody, a cowboy doll and hero of the film, would be the toy most in demand. However, Buzz proved far more popular. The head is moulded and coloured to appear to be wearing a purple flying cap. The clear bubble helmet is retractabale, and on the figure's chest are four buttons which trigger electronic features and noises. On the toy's right arm is a red button which, when pressed, activates a red light at the wrist which represents a laser beam. On the figure's back are a pair of retractable wings. The figure has points of articulation at the shoulders, elbows, wrists, fingers, hips knees and ankles.\n\nThe box is of colour-printed card with a transparent plastic window on the front.
